#bbcc7e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bbcc7e is composed of 73.3% red, 80%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 38.2%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 73.1 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 64.7%. #bbcc7e color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ffc with #779900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#bbcc7e color description : Slightly desaturated yellow.
#bbcc7e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bbcc7e has RGB values of R:187, G:204,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.38,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 12307582.
